Abstract

In this effort, the request of Photo Fenton processes (PFP) aimed at the elimination of copper metal from produced water (PW) has been deliberate. The current anxiety about water has been exposed, and the chief difficulties derived from the attendance of emergent contaminants have been examined.PFP was homogeneously originated finished heavy metal would consume application potential in many possessions of polluted water remediation. This might was done utilizing PFP toward minimalizing the Cu ion in the PW. In the direction of improving the cleansing of contaminant water through heavy metal and, a unique technique of the squalor of the copper metal was emphasized. The copper elimination was touched 97.11 % under the best conditions. The ability of Fenton's reagent to eliminate copper ions was augmented after the addition of different concentration agents. Frequently, PFP meaningfully through its high aptitude in the direction of oxide copper metal in PW. [ABSTRACT FROM AUTHOR]
